  • To continue, I would like to highlight the difficulty I have in accepting the cosmic help. How can God/the cosmos/ nature be credited with helping, when you look at the tradegy in Haiti last year, of the tsunami in indonesia before that. How can the cosmic way be given credit for the good yet wash its hands of the bad? I have suspended my dis-beliefs and I find the I ching good, but I cannot blindly accept that it is entirely real. If someone could help me on this I would really appreciate it

  • The I Ching, as we, C.Anthony and I, understand it, shows us the Cosmos as a self-correcting system of harmonious principles. When we violate them by creating ideas that are not in harmony, we create a fate, either individually or collectively. The fate has multiple purposes: to bring us back to our senses, and back to earth and give us the opportunity to reflect on our mistaken thinking. (See Hexagram 51, Shock.) Fate protects the harmonious Cosmic order like an invisible brick wall.

  • If this video is to demonstrate HOW to contruct the Hexagrams using the 3 coin method, then that's fine. However, the title suggest something else! This video DOES NOT demonstrate how to consult the I Ching (Yijing). The process is far more intricate and involved and requires an understanding of the primary & related hexagrams, the nuclear hexagram and the moving line(s) which may or may not be contradictory. Also, what to do if there are no moving lines.

  • @ALEKHINE1927 It cannot be the subject of a ten minute video to explain in detail what is involved when we consult the I Ching. What I demonstrated was the technical aspect of how to obtain an answer. As to the various relationships between hexagrams and trigrams I, personally, would not put the emphasis on that aspect. What counts for me is a sincere desire to understand the I Ching's message. No moving lines? If you post this question again, I will have more space to reply. — Hanna
